## SEC. 134 REQUIRED MINIMUM INVENTORY OF TACTICAL AIRLIFT AIRCRAFT ###
(a)In General The Secretary of the Air Force shall maintain— ####
(1)a total primary mission aircraft inventory of 230 aircraft; and ####
(2)a total tactical airlift aircraft inventory of not less than 287 aircraft. ###
(b)Exception The Secretary of the Air Force may reduce the number of C-130 aircraft in the Air Force below the minimum number specified in subsection
(a)if the Secretary of the Air Force determines, on a case-by-case basis, that an aircraft is no longer mission capable because of a mishap or other damage. ###
(c)Savings Clause During fiscal year 2021, the Secretary of the Air Force is prohibited from reducing the total tactical airlift aircraft inventory entirely from the National Guard. ###
(d)Sunset This section shall not apply after October 1, 2021.
